Stepper Outputs

The Stepper Outputs are 4x high side/low side drivers capable of controlling devices with a 12V (high) or 0V (low) signal with up to 1A of current. These outputs are optimally designed to support 4- and 6-wire stepper motors used in many vehicle applications. When these outputs are not used to control a stepper motor, they can be individually assigned to functions requiring a Digital Pulsed Output (DPO).

For information on how to use the Stepper Outputs to wire 4- and 6-wire idle stepper motors, please see the Idle Control Wiring page.
